Output 8db8c5a696ed961359399b7ae4105397ba805e84e76d9540e32a3769ce5e283b:0
- value
- 599620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 842bff7ef1f532d86d34f1071bdbe851661e423d OP_EQUAL
- address
- 3DjspuH4ELiiwRiiQcjdguNASmHnJ4nWuM
- transaction
- 8db8c5a696ed961359399b7ae4105397ba805e84e76d9540e32a3769ce5e283b
- confirmations
- 252538
- spent
- true